i have an 820-01814 which has water damage at the speaker right AMP area. that was cleared but one of the amp u6500 was roasted and cannot be fix, pads on the chip are gone(this can't be replaced right?). i have not replaced it and left it off the board

right now board takes 20V 20ma and does not boot. when going from 5v to 20v, it draws to about 200ma before dropping to 20ma
This is my first T2 board and have no experience or know about the boot progression process.

i have
ppbus_g3h 12.6v
PP5_G3s 5V
PP3V3_G3h 3.3 Volt
PP3V3_G3H_RTC_X 3.3 Volt
PP3V3_S5 0 Volt

where is pp3v3_s5 generated? i don't see this in the schematic (using 01041 btw) and how do i troubleshoot this

Sorry, I was thinking to Air board, with separate audio board.

In your case, T2 has direct connection with audio amps.
You should check diode mode on data lines between U6500 and T2.
Like SPKRAMP_RESET_L, SPKRAMP_INT_L, etc.

Most likely T2 is damaged, because U6500 is powered on from PPBUS_G3H.
